The slump in demand on Italy’s recovered paper market has now undoubtedly reached the high grades, as well. Prices have fallen sharply in June as a result. Hardly any buyers could be found for deinking material, either. There was leeway for price cuts for these grades this month, particularly for newspapers. Ordinary recovered paper grades also saw prices head lower, but a significant price drop failed to materialise....
